Joseph Swingle is a Hospitalist with a location in Charlottesville.
person person person
Joseph Kyle Swingle, MD
Hospitalist
apartment
Charlottesville, VA
About Joseph Swingle
Accepted Insurance
No info
Languages Spoken
No info
Education and Training
No info
Specialty
Hospitalist
arrow_drop_down